- 中文摘要: 本文採用微處理機設計一數位式電驛系統,以執行高壓饋線的保護及監視功能。由本文所設計的即時多工軟體,此數位式電驛能同時對數個饋線執行即時保護和監視的功能,本系統已在實驗室內以模擬饋線盤實際測試,其電驛之響應均在30毫秒內,由綜合測試結果顯示,此數位電驛適用於配電自動化系統。
- 英文摘要: A relaying system based on the microprocessor is proposed for protecting and monitoring primarydistribution feeders. With a designed real-time multi-task scheduler, this system is able to protect and moni-tor four feeders within the response time of 100 ms under the case of feeder simultaneous fault. The sys-tem has been tested with a mimic feeder panel in the laboratory. Test results show that the system will beuseful in an automated distribution system.
